@september My brows were very thick and dark (Brooke Shield brows). Ok when my hair was dark even with my fair skin, but when I went all grey, it did look a bit weird. I lighten them by coloring them taupe/blond (has bleach) w/ Just For Men Mustache dye. Caution: whatever color on the box, it comes out at least 2 shades darker, so mine are medium brown using those shades. The plus is it also dyes the few grey hairs in my brows.
